Brake Pad Use and Replacement



When it involves preserving your lorry's brake system, one essential aspect to watch on is the wear and replacement of brake pads. Brake pads are necessary elements that push versus the brake rotors to reduce or quit your car. With time, these pads wear down because of rubbing, needing routine evaluation and substitute to guarantee your brakes work effectively.

To identify if your brake pads require replacement, pay attention for screeching or grinding noises when you apply the brakes. In addition, if your lorry takes longer to stop or you observe resonances or pulsations when braking, it might be time to change the brake pads.

Overlooking worn brake pads can bring about decreased stopping efficiency, damage to other brake elements, and even brake failing.

Changing brake pads is a fairly uncomplicated procedure for several automobiles. Nonetheless, if you're unclear or uneasy doing this job, it's best to consult a specialist mechanic to make sure correct setup and optimum brake efficiency.

Consistently checking and changing brake pads is important for your safety and security and the longevity of your car's stopping system.

Brake Liquid Leaks and Upkeep



To ensure your car's brake system operates optimally, it is essential to additionally pay attention to brake liquid leakages and maintenance. Brake liquid is important for transmitting the force from your foot on the brake pedal to the real braking system. One common concern with brake liquid is leaks, which can take place because of worn-out brake lines, seals, or connections. If you observe a puddle or trickles under your automobile, it's necessary to address the leak immediately to avoid a possible brake failure.

Routinely examining your brake fluid degree is crucial to maintaining your brake system. Reduced brake liquid can cause air entering the brake lines, which endangers braking performance.

Furthermore, old or contaminated brake liquid can impact the overall efficiency of your brakes. It's advised to follow the maker's guidelines on when to alter the brake liquid, usually every 2 years.
